Hungary · HungaryAfter barely surviving through Stage 2, Liquid have been eliminated from the StarLadder Budapest Major 2025 in Stage 3. With losses to Spirit and The MongolZ, the team was hoping for another tough run from 0-3 to 3-2. But regional rivals Passion UA put a quick stop to that hope with a strong 2-0 win.
